If you start a 3 day GS the day before you start a reserve block do you only get single pay above garuntee for the first day of the GS since the next two days were reserve days? Do you also just get 1 PB day since you only flew on 1 X-day?

If you start a 3 day GS the day before you start a reserve block do you only get single pay above garuntee for the first day of the GS since the next two days were reserve days? Do you also just get 1 PB day since you only flew on 1 X-day?
Yes, and choose your trips wisely. Credit pays on the last day. So if you pick up a 3 day GS in this situation with only 2 hrs block on the x day, you will only get 2 hrs over the guarantee, not 5:15.
